Transaction 668a54ae7460bf4b06a7c2f437386214b99141c1f19c776bd0fc59f0fd0faac1
1 Input
1 Output
-
668a54ae7460bf4b06a7c2f437386214b99141c1f19c776bd0fc59f0fd0faac1:0
- value
- 157642
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eddcb6bbd7695c7450bbe427d9fc3c5a4e985a84 OP_EQUAL
- address
- 3PNiUUJN4gDNHa38gDerCYgD6EV6nX2EvF